Whisker's story

Whisker’s is a deaf kitten from our litter. We thought this would make him undesirable and that we may need to have him join our forever cats here. But this was not the case. Every family that visited was drawn to him and he was chosen by the first family. The other kids who visited kept picking him when parents asked who was their favorite. His deafness made him fearless and pretty much kid proof. He is very missed by our family and Simone said she loves him because he ALWAYS wanted to snuggle.

 This was supposed to be the kittens’ official pictures for posting on listings. It didn’t go well as the kittens were to fast and didn’t want to stay. We used a crinkle toy to try and get them to look at the camera. That’s how we found out Whiskers was deaf, he went nuts over the ball’s shadow but ignored the noise which every other cat loved. We pulled out the vacuum to try and check and he followed us around playing with the cord while the rest of the kittens found places to hide.
